Finally arrived at the Melasti Resort in Legian, this was our first visit to this hotel. Next - our excitement came to a sudden halt!
Our rooms (3 executive, 2 for our family and 1 for the other) were not ready and not sure when there would be one available, hotel overbooked....I was very p*s*ed off, I had emailed several times plus a courtesy one before leaving letting them know we were arriving late and not once were we told they had no accommodation for us.
We were offered the only room they had left until morning and said we could talk to the manager then, so the 4 of us me, hubby and 2 children headed of to a standard room. When they opened the door I could have screamed, my daughter went running in followed by son and us, the bed had just been crawled out of, rubbish laying around everywhere, not enough beds in ultra small room and then daughter yelled out to us what's this mum, I went into the bathroom to see a fully used condom lying on the floor near the toilet, I grabbed the kids and stormed out, Oh, and the cigarette smell...
Back down to reception and told them we would be back in 2 hours and wanted a clean room and enough beds for the night and would speak tomorrow (5 hours later) with the manager.
Walked to Padma Street to Warung Rama (our friends restaurant) and celebrated what was left of the New Year and his birthday...
The following morning, I sat very patiently with the Manager and told him calmly what had happened and how disappointed I was when his hotel is well known for being a great family hotel..etc..etc...
All of a sudden with had executive suites (as paid for) a free dinner, a free massage and a free mini bar as an apology, why we weren't taken here to begin with, I don't know.... but even with the freebies it did not added up to what we had paid for for that night in accommodation.
We stayed at this hotel for 1 week, the staff very nice and could not fault, breakfast however, I agree disgusting... The plates near egg man had cockroaches(spelling I know not correct, mind blank sorry), everywhere, little German ones running in and out of the plates, this is the first time in Bali we have been sick and I am sure it was from the Baymaries food - sausages and meats....
